Common tub materials used in modern washers

Today’s washers use one of three primary tub materials: stainless steel, porcelain enamel (coated steel), or molded plastic. Stainless steel tubs are prized for durability and corrosion resistance, making them a favorite in higher-end and heavy-use machines. Porcelain enamel coated tubs offer a more affordable option with a smooth, easy-clean surface; however, chips in the enamel can expose steel to rust and may require more careful maintenance. Plastic tubs, typically made from rugged polymers, are lightweight and quiet but can be prone to cracking over time in very harsh loads or with aggressive detergents.

Each material has its tradeoffs. Stainless steel drums tolerate tough loads and high spin speeds with less risk of pitting or staining. Enamel coated drums balance cost and performance but may show wear at chip sites. Plastic tubs are often found in budget or compact models and provide excellent resistance to rust and mineral buildup. When comparing models, note which material is used for the inner drum and what kind of surface finish or coatings accompany it. This helps you anticipate maintenance needs and the likelihood of long-term reliability.

From a maintenance perspective, stainless steel is the easiest to clean and keep rust-free, while enamel coatings require careful care to avoid chips. Plastic tubs may accumulate stains from dyes or hard water minerals more visibly, but they won’t rust. In terms of energy use and performance, tub material has indirect effects through heat transfer, vibration, and longevity; a sturdy tub reduces noise and vibration during high-speed spins. How tub material affects performance and longevity

The material of the tub subtly shapes performance and longevity in several ways. Stainless steel is corrosion-resistant and generally handles mineral-rich water better over the long term, which translates to fewer rust spots and less staining to fabrics after repeated cycles. This durability also supports higher spin speeds with less visible wear, helping clothes come out drier and reducing overall drying time. Porcelain enamel coated tubs provide a slick surface that’s easy to wipe clean and resist staining, but chips can expose underlying steel to corrosion if not repaired, potentially shortening the drum’s life. Plastic tubs are lighter and quieter, and they resist rust entirely, but they can be more susceptible to cracking if subjected to heavy agitation or very high temperatures.

In terms of reliability, stainless steel tubs tend to win on average lifespan in busy homes and commercial contexts, while enamel coatings appeal to budget-conscious buyers who want a smooth surface with a classic look. Plastic tubs, though affordable, may require gentler use and periodic checks for cracks in high-use scenarios. Noise and vibration are often tied to how the drum is mounted and how well the machine balances during spins; the tub material itself can contribute to resonance, especially with older models. When evaluating machines, consider not just the tub material but the overall build quality, suspension system, and the level of hard-water scaling you typically see. How to identify your tub material in a washer

To determine the tub material in a specific washer, start with the model’s specification sheet or user manual, which often lists the drum material. If documentation isn’t readily available, inspect visible surfaces of the drum through the open door—look for a smooth, reflective interior that resembles metal or a coated surface. Some manufacturers print the drum material on the interior wall or provide a label under the lid or on the back panel. You can also check with customer support for the exact tub material. For a hands-on approach, consider listening for drum sounds during a wash cycle; metal drums tend to produce a sharper tone, while plastic drums may sound muffled or duller. Finally, review user reviews that mention durability or rust issues, as these can offer real-world insights into how a tub holds up over time.

Care and maintenance by material

Maintenance practices should align with the tub material to preserve performance and extend lifespan. For stainless steel tubs, use non-abrasive cleaners and avoid chlorine-based products that could dull the surface or cause pitting if there are micro-scratches. Regular wiping of the drum and door seal helps prevent rust spots and odor buildup. Enamel-coated tubs benefit from gentle cleaning to avoid chipping the coating; never scrub aggressively against enamel chips or you’ll expose steel to rust. Plastic tubs require protection against scratches and chemical damage from strong cleaners; use a soft cloth and mild products, and monitor for signs of cracking or heavy wear in high-use households. Regardless of material, this is a good time to check the rubber gasket for mold, clean the detergent drawer, and run an occasional hot water cycle with a mild cleaner to prevent mineral buildup. Environmental impact and lifecycle considerations

Tub materials also affect environmental footprints and end-of-life handling. Stainless steel tubs are highly recyclable, which supports a circular economy and can reduce overall waste over a model’s lifetime. Enamel-coated steel, while offering durability, combines metal with a ceramic component that may be more challenging to recycle in some regions. Plastic tubs, depending on the resin type, can be recycled where infrastructure exists, but recycling rates vary by locality and plastic type. The choice of material can influence repair frequency and replacement timing, which in turn affects energy and resource use across a washer’s lifecycle. When shopping, consider not only upfront cost but also long-term maintenance, repairability, and end-of-life options.
